D WINDOW REQUIREMENTS
Theseinstructions are for a standard double-hung
window. Youwill need to modify them for other types
of windows.
The air conditioner can be installed without the
accordion panels if needed to fit in a narrow
window. Seethe window opening dimensions.
All supporting parts must be secured
to firm wood, masonry or metal.
The electrical outlet must be within reach of the
power cord.

STORM WINDOW REQUIREMENTS
A storm window frame will not allow the air
conditioner to tilt toward the outside, and will keep it
from draining properly.
To adjust for this, attach a piece of wood to the sill.
WOOD PIECES
WIDTH: 2"
LENGTH:Long enough to fit inside the window
frame.
THICKNESS: To determine the thickness, place a
piece of wood on the sill to make it 1/2" higher than
the top of the storm window frame or the vinyl
frame.
Attach securely with nails or screws provided by the
installer.

D PREPARE THE AIR CONDITIONER
r_ Hold the accordion panel in one hand and
gently pull back to free the open end.
Slide the free end of the accordion panel into
the side panel rails. Slide the panel down. Be
sure to leave enough space to slip the top
and bottom of the frame into the rails on the
cabinet.
NOTE: There is a right and a left accordion
panel. Be sure to use the proper panel for each
side.
FC] Slide the left and right accordion panels into
the top and bottom mounting roils.
